Show Unknown seed/leech count on LastScrape == NULL, show scrape time
Instead of showing 0/0/0 when the torrent hasn't been scraped (which may be misleading), show "Unknown", and also show when the torrent was last scraped on the view torrent page.
Cette révision appartient à :
Parent
126ddc4fe4
révision
ccda45a452
3 fichiers modifiés avec 18 ajouts et 0 suppressions
|
@ -46,9 +46,13 @@
|
||||||
</a>
|
</a>
|
||||||
<span class="badge pull-right hidden-xs">{{ len .Comments }}</span>
|
<span class="badge pull-right hidden-xs">{{ len .Comments }}</span>
|
||||||
</td>
|
</td>
|
||||||
|
{{if .LastScrape.IsZero}}
|
||||||
|
<td class="hidden-xs" colspan="3" align="center">{{T "unknown"}}</td>
|
||||||
|
{{else}}
|
||||||
<td class="hidden-xs"><b class="text-success">{{.Seeders}}</b></td>
|
<td class="hidden-xs"><b class="text-success">{{.Seeders}}</b></td>
|
||||||
<td class="hidden-xs"><b class="text-danger">{{.Leechers}}</b></td>
|
<td class="hidden-xs"><b class="text-danger">{{.Leechers}}</b></td>
|
||||||
<td class="hidden-xs">{{.Completed}}</td>
|
<td class="hidden-xs">{{.Completed}}</td>
|
||||||
|
{{end}}
|
||||||
<td class="hidden-xs date date-short">{{.Date}}</td>
|
<td class="hidden-xs date date-short">{{.Date}}</td>
|
||||||
<td class="hidden-xs filesize">{{.Filesize}}</td>
|
<td class="hidden-xs filesize">{{.Filesize}}</td>
|
||||||
<td class="hidden-xs">
|
<td class="hidden-xs">
|
||||||
|
|
|
@ -76,9 +76,15 @@
|
||||||
<div class="col-md-4">{{T "completed"}}</div>
|
<div class="col-md-4">{{T "completed"}}</div>
|
||||||
</div>
|
</div>
|
||||||
<div class="row">
|
<div class="row">
|
||||||
|
{{if .LastScrape.IsZero}}
|
||||||
|
<div class="col-md-12" align="center">{{T "unknown"}}</div>
|
||||||
|
{{else}}
|
||||||
<div class="col-md-4">{{.Seeders}}</div>
|
<div class="col-md-4">{{.Seeders}}</div>
|
||||||
<div class="col-md-4">{{.Leechers}}</div>
|
<div class="col-md-4">{{.Leechers}}</div>
|
||||||
<div class="col-md-4"><span class="completed" style="">{{.Completed}}</span></div>
|
<div class="col-md-4"><span class="completed" style="">{{.Completed}}</span></div>
|
||||||
|
<div class="col-md-4">{{T "last_scraped"}}</div>
|
||||||
|
<div class="col-md-8">{{.LastScrape.Format (Ts "date_format")}}</div>
|
||||||
|
{{end}}
|
||||||
<div class="col-md-8">
|
<div class="col-md-8">
|
||||||
<div class="proSeedBar">
|
<div class="proSeedBar">
|
||||||
<div class="seeds" style="width: {{ calcWidthSeed .Seeders .Leechers }}%;"></div>
|
<div class="seeds" style="width: {{ calcWidthSeed .Seeders .Leechers }}%;"></div>
|
||||||
|
|
|
@ -746,5 +746,13 @@
|
||||||
{
|
{
|
||||||
"id": "please_include_our_tracker",
|
"id": "please_include_our_tracker",
|
||||||
"translation": "Please include udp://tracker.doko.moe:6969 in your trackers."
|
"translation": "Please include udp://tracker.doko.moe:6969 in your trackers."
|
||||||
|
},
|
||||||
|
{
|
||||||
|
"id": "unknown",
|
||||||
|
"translation": "Unknown"
|
||||||
|
},
|
||||||
|
{
|
||||||
|
"id": "last_scraped",
|
||||||
|
"translation": "Last scraped: "
|
||||||
}
|
}
|
||||||
]
|
]
|
||||||
|
|
Référencer dans un nouveau ticket